I've go the following function:
SCM graphite_map_tile(SCM tile)
{
char *name, *icon;
name = gh_scm2newstr(gh_car(tile), NULL);
icon = gh_scm2newstr(gh_cadr(tile), NULL);
x_pos = count / x_size;
y_pos = count % x_size;
count++;
grid[x_pos][y_pos] = new_object(name, icon, TERRAIN);
return(SCM_UNSPECIFIED);
}
that gets called repeadedly from a script. The first time it gets called,
everything works just fine, but the second time around, gh_scm2newstr
segfaults. I poked around the guile sources, but wasn't able to determine
why.
